Deleting Trace Data

Either a trace data file or individual trace data saved in a floppy disk can be deleted.

The procedure to delete trace data is given below.

1. Deleting Trace Data Files

The procedure to delete the trace data file displayed in the File Name Box of the Write
File Window is given below.

a) Select File (F), Trace Data (T), and then Write (W) from the menu. The Write File

Window will be displayed.

b) In the File Name Box, input the name of the file to be deleted, and then click the

Update Button.

c) Click the Delete File Button.

d) Click the Yes Button in the message box. The trace data file specified in step b) will

be deleted.

e) Click the Cancel Button to complete the deletion of the trace data file.

2. Deleting Individual Trace Data

The procedure to delete trace data for specific trace data numbers is given below.

a) Select File (F), Trace Data (T), and then Write (W) from the menu. The Write File

Window will be displayed.

b) In the File Name Box, input the name of the file containing the data to be deleted.

Then click the Update Button.

c) Select the number of the data that is to be deleted.

d) Click the Delete List Button.

e) Click the Yes Button in the message box. The trace data item specified in step c) will

be deleted.

f) Click the Cancel Button to complete the deletion of the trace data items.
